English Translation

It was narrated from al-Muhajiir ibn Qunfudh ibn 'Umayr ibn Jud'an (may Allah be pleased with him) that he greeted the Prophet ﷺ while he was performing ablution, and the Prophet did not return his greeting. When he finished his ablution, he said: 'Nothing prevented me from returning your greeting except that I was in a state of ritual impurity.'
